When it comes to technical specifications, the Mercury mTAB Star M830G is given a standard 7 inch display that packs a screen resolution of 800×480 pixels. Under its hood, the slate houses a 1.2 GHz dual-core processor paired with 1 GB of RAM. On the imaging front, the Mercury mTAB Star M830G comes with a 2 MP rear snapper paired with LED flash and a VGA front-facing camera. The Mercury tablet bundles 8 GB of internal storage space that can be extended externally by another 32 GB with the help of a micro SD card. Connectivity features onboard include 3G,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and GPS and there is a 2,800 mAh battery that can provide decent hours of backup to the Mercury mTAB Star M830G.
